1. Desktop PC Build (< 500 EUR) - Focused on Disabling Temporal Dithering
Selection Criteria:
- CPU without integrated GPU -> forces use of dedicated GPU for driver control. - AMD GPU with open-source driver support (temporal dithering control).
- Budget under 500 EUR.
- Monitor without PWM or DC dimming.
Recommended Build:
- CPU: AMD Ryzen 5 5500 (~100 EUR)
- Motherboard: MSI B550M PRO-VDH (~80 EUR)
- RAM: 16 GB DDR4 3200 MHz (~50 EUR)
- GPU: AMD Radeon RX 6400 (~150 EUR)
- Storage: 500 GB NVMe SSD (~40 EUR)
- PSU: Be Quiet! System Power 9 500W (~50 EUR) - Case: Fractal Design Focus G Mini (~50 EUR) Total: ~470 EUR
Recommended Monitor:
- BenQ GW2480T (~150 EUR)
- Flicker-Free (no PWM), Low Blue Light, IPS, ergonomic stand
Why This Setup?
AMD open-source drivers (amdgpu) + CoreCtrl allow you to disable temporal dithering. Dedicated GPU avoids locked integrated GPU behaviors.
Balanced cost, upgradability, and visual stability.
2. Fairphone 4 - Best OS Choice for Disabling Temporal Dithering
Why Fairphone 4?
- Modular, repairable, IPS LCD (no OLED PWM). - Unlockable bootloader -> install custom ROMs. - Community ROMs: LineageOS, /e/OS.
Recommended OS Options:
- LineageOS: Open-source, privacy-focused, rootable.
- /e/OS: Google-free Android, privacy tools, user-friendly. - Stock OS: Ethical Android, fewer controls.
Justification:
LineageOS and /e/OS allow root access, minimal visual effects, possible kernel customization. Google-heavy ROMs often add unavoidable dynamic effects.
